From 4c90f6450c26668e8033c8a6b6b6b930221a7be9 Mon Sep 17 00:00:00 2001 From: Martin Whitaker Date: Sat, 23 Dec 2017 09:38:29 +0000 Subject: More verbosity reduction. --- lib/MGA/DrakISO/BuildRoot.pm | 2 +- lib/MGA/DrakISO/Loopback.pm | 7 ++++++- 2 files changed, 7 insertions(+), 2 deletions(-) (limited to 'lib') diff --git a/lib/MGA/DrakISO/BuildRoot.pm b/lib/MGA/DrakISO/BuildRoot.pm index 9f789a0..c762f50 100755 --- a/lib/MGA/DrakISO/BuildRoot.pm +++ b/lib/MGA/DrakISO/BuildRoot.pm @@ -205,7 +205,7 @@ sub copy_files_to { $dest = $root . '/' . $dest; mkdir_p($dest =~ m|/$| ? $dest : dirname($dest)); my @sources = MGA::DrakISO::Utils::glob__($build->{settings}{config_root} . '/' . $source); - print STDERR "copying @sources to $dest\n"; + print STDERR "copying @sources to $dest\n" if $::verbose > 1; cp_af(@sources, $dest); my $o_perm = $o_opts && $o_opts->{mode}; chmod $o_perm, $dest if $o_perm; diff --git a/lib/MGA/DrakISO/Loopback.pm b/lib/MGA/DrakISO/Loopback.pm index a1157f2..ae86d52 100644 --- a/lib/MGA/DrakISO/Loopback.pm +++ b/lib/MGA/DrakISO/Loopback.pm @@ -52,12 +52,17 @@ our %loop_types; output_p($exclude_file, map { $root . "$_\n" } grep { -e $root . $_ } @{$dir->{exclude} || []}); my $sort = $build->{settings}{config_root} . '/' . $dir->{sort}; my $squashfs4_comp = best_squashfs4_compression($build); - run_($squashfs4_comp ? 'mksquashfs' : 'mksquashfs3', $src, $dest, + run_($squashfs4_comp ? 'mksquashfs' : 'mksquashfs3', + # unless/until we get a quiet option + if_($::verbose < 2, '>', '/dev/null'), + $src, $dest, $squashfs4_comp ? ('-comp', $squashfs4_comp) : '-lzma', '-noappend', '-b', '1048576', #'-processors', 1, '-ef', $exclude_file, if_(-f $sort, '-sort', $sort), + if_($::verbose > 2, '-info', '-progress'), + if_($::verbose < 2, '-no-progress'), ) or die "unable to run mksquashfs\n"; unlink $exclude_file; }, -- cgit v1.2.1